INSTALL file for the VLC media player ===================================== More extensive information for *nix, Windows and Mac OS X users can be found here: http://wiki.videolan.org/Compile_VLC People installing VLC for Windows from source MUST read: http://wiki.videolan.org/Win32Compile Bootstrapping VLC ================= If you retrieved VLC from the git server and do not have yet a "configure" script, please run: ./bootstrap Configuring VLC =============== A typical way to configure VLC is: ./configure See `./configure --help' for more information. If you intend to debug stuff, you may want to compile with debugging symbols: make distclean ; ./configure --enable-debug We recommend using GCC to build VLC, though some people reported success with the Intel C compiler (version 8) as well. GCC version 3.3 or higher is required. On older systems (e.g. FreeBSD 4.x), please select a more recent version manually by setting the CC and CXX environment variables appropriately while running the ./configure shell script. Building VLC ============ Once configured, run `make' to build VLC. Installing and running VLC ========================== You can install the VLC and its plugins by typing: make install But you don't need to install it if you don't want to; VLC can be launched from the current directory as well: ./vlc Building packages ================= To build a Debian package, you need to get the packaging info git clone git://git.debian.org/pkg-multimedia/vlc.git debian and then git-buildpackage
